As of April 9, 2026, Dakota Gold Corp. (DC) trades at $5.28, marking a 2.31% decline in its latest trading session. This analysis outlines key technical levels, broader market context, and potential near-term scenarios for the junior gold mining stock, with no recent earnings data available for the company as of the current date.
